Western Australian Consolidated Acts In this Part —
"adjustment day" means the day selected under
regulation 27;
"average contribution rate" has the meaning given
by regulation 13;
“casual worker” means a worker who the
Board considers works on an ad hoc basis as required by the Employer and
not on a regular or continuing basis;
"contribution day" means the day selected under
regulation 28;
"contributory membership period" has the meaning
given by regulation 14;
"eligible Gold State worker” has the meaning
given by regulation 15;
"employer contribution" means a contribution under
regulation 29;
"final remuneration" has the meaning given by
regulation 16;
“GSS withdrawal benefit” means a
benefit under regulation 44;
"health condition" means a condition imposed on a
Gold State Super Member that —
(a) any
benefit payable to or in respect of the Member under regulations 39, 40
or 41 will be limited to the extent determined by the Board; or
(b) no
benefit will be payable to or in respect of the Member under
regulations 39, 40 or 41;
"member contribution" means a contribution under
regulation 32;
"member contribution rate" means the rate selected
under regulation 33;
"recognised unpaid leave" means unpaid leave
if —
(a)
during the period of unpaid leave, normal employee entitlements (such as
annual and sick leave) continue to accrue to the Member;
(b) the
leave is sick leave or parental leave; or
(c)
the Employer has, by notice to the Board, approved the leave for the purposes
of this definition;
"selection day", in respect of a Gold State Super
Member, means —
(a) if
the Member’s adjustment day is on or before the 15th day of the month
— the first day; or
(b)
otherwise, the 16th day,
of the penultimate
month before the month in which the Member’s adjustment day occurs;
"special allowance" means —
(a) a
higher duties allowance;
(b) a
temporary special allowance;
(c) an
increase in remuneration as a result of a Gold State Super Member being
appointed to a different job for a fixed term on the expiry of which the
Member will return to the Member’s usual job; or
(d) any
other temporary allowance, by whatever name called —
(i)
paid to a Gold State Super Member as a result of the
Member carrying out duties different from, or additional to, those normally
carried out by a person doing the Member’s job; and
(ii)
approved by the Board;
"unpaid leave" means leave taken for 3 months
or more that is —
(a)
leave without pay; or
(b)
leave taken under an agreement between a Gold State Super Member and
the Employer under which the Member is entitled to an additional period of
paid leave in return for a proportionate reduction in the Member’s pay
over the period covered by the agreement;
"unrecognised unpaid leave" means unpaid leave
that is not recognised unpaid leave.
